Are they "real" sisters??
As we are getting closer and closer to bringing Essie home I realize that I am going to be getting this question more and more..... We get it a lot now as people find out that we are bringing home another daughter from Guatemala. I always answer, "Do you mean are they biological sisters?". I really don't know what else to say. How do you parents of non related siblings handle this question?

My Answer
My answer is always "YES". That is, of course, typically followed by "well, you know what I mean" - again, I reply "YES" (let them wonder if it was in resonse to the first or the second question!).
My children are getting older (now 4 and 5) and I never want them to hear me questioning the "realness" of their relationship. My favorite reply after I said "YES": the woman said "I mean in real life!". I said "yup, in REAL life" and kept walking! I do believe that reality TV shows have had a role in how much information complete strangers seem to believe they are entitlted to - just my opinion! |

The question bothers me less now that I have been answering it for 3.5 years. And I don't get it anywhere near as often as I did when they were little. But I have usually answered, 'They are not biological siblings, but they are brother and sister now.'
No, it isn't anyone's business, but at the same time, I do think most people mean well. They just don't stop to think.

Do you get Adoptive Families Magazine? There's an article about this. The author (mom to 3 boys from Guatemala) writes:
"Over the years I've handled this inquiry with defiance: "Why do you ask?" Faked ignorance: "What do you mean?" Sarcasm: "They aren't sisters." And simplicity: "Yes." I think the author usually now answers "They are brothers now." Unfortunately I've recently gotten the: "How nice you have one adopted son, and one of your own." No, they are both mine, thankyouverymuch.

"Yes."
And smile and I glance at my daughters with a look that says, "they are listening to this conversation." Now that the girls are old enough to pick up on a lot of what is said, I don't need them wondering what's missing from their relationship. If need be, I'll answer with words that are over their head, like, "they don't share the same biological parents." I agree that this is nobody's business, but I don't want to be rude and make my kids wonder what's up with that, either.

My answer used to be "they are now", but have just moved to "yes they are and they love each other very much".
The last time someone asked me if they were REAL brother and sister our 8 year old replied "Well I am NOT her FAKE brother!" I was mortified because he was sassy with an adult, but at the same time could totally relate to his frustration. It stinks because the kids hear all of these comments.
